Japan PVC Coated Wire Market Overview: Industry Landscape and Trends

The Japanese PVC coated wire industry is characterized by its mature yet evolving nature, driven by technological advancements, stringent safety standards, and a shift towards sustainable materials. The sector primarily serves infrastructure, automotive, and agricultural markets, with a growing emphasis on corrosion resistance, durability, and eco-friendliness. The industry benefits from Japan’s robust manufacturing ecosystem, high-quality standards, and innovation-driven environment.

Market players are increasingly investing in R&D to develop advanced coatings that improve performance and environmental compliance. The sector is also witnessing a consolidation trend, with larger firms acquiring smaller specialty manufacturers to expand product portfolios and market reach. The industry’s maturity is reflected in high product standardization, but emerging trends such as IoT-enabled wire solutions and biodegradable coatings are poised to disrupt traditional paradigms. Overall, Japan’s PVC coated wire market is positioned for steady growth, supported by infrastructure upgrades and a focus on sustainability.

Dynamic Market Forces Shaping Japan PVC Coated Wire Industry

Porter’s Five Forces analysis reveals a competitive landscape with high entry barriers due to stringent regulatory standards and technological requirements. Supplier power remains moderate, with raw materials like PVC resins and zinc coatings sourced from a limited number of global suppliers, impacting pricing dynamics. Buyer power is elevated owing to the presence of established industry players and the importance of quality assurance. Substitutes such as galvanized wire and alternative composite materials pose a threat, though their adoption remains limited due to performance differences.

The threat of new entrants is mitigated by high capital requirements and regulatory compliance costs, but innovation-driven startups focusing on eco-friendly solutions are gradually gaining ground. Competitive rivalry is intense, with firms competing on product quality, innovation, and service delivery. The industry’s value chain emphasizes raw material procurement, coating technology, and distribution channels, with strategic alliances playing a crucial role in market expansion. Emerging Trends and Innovation Drivers in Japan’s PVC Coated Wire Sector

Technological innovation is at the forefront, with a focus on developing environmentally sustainable coatings that reduce VOC emissions and enhance recyclability. Smart wire solutions embedded with IoT sensors are emerging, enabling real-time monitoring of structural integrity and corrosion levels, especially in critical infrastructure projects. The industry is also witnessing a shift towards biodegradable PVC formulations, aligning with Japan’s aggressive sustainability targets.

Digital transformation is streamlining manufacturing processes, improving quality control, and reducing costs. Market players are adopting automation and AI-driven analytics to optimize production and supply chain management. Additionally, strategic collaborations between material scientists and tech firms are fostering the development of high-performance, lightweight, and corrosion-resistant wires. Strategic Gaps and Challenges in Japan PVC Coated Wire Market

Despite its maturity, the industry faces challenges such as fluctuating raw material costs, regulatory compliance complexities, and environmental concerns. The reliance on imported PVC resins exposes firms to geopolitical risks and supply chain disruptions. Additionally, the high cost of advanced coating technologies limits widespread adoption among smaller manufacturers.

Strategic gaps include insufficient focus on sustainable product development and limited penetration of IoT-enabled solutions in traditional markets. The industry also lacks a unified approach to standardization of eco-friendly coatings, which hampers innovation diffusion. Addressing these gaps requires targeted investments in R&D, supply chain resilience, and collaborative standard-setting initiatives. Market Segmentation and Application Breakdown

The Japan PVC coated wire market segments primarily by application, coating technology, and end-user industry. Infrastructure reinforcement remains the dominant segment, driven by urban development and earthquake-resistant construction standards. Automotive wiring applications are expanding, propelled by Japan’s automotive export strength and electrification trends.

Other notable segments include agricultural fencing, industrial machinery wiring, and consumer electronics. Coating technology differentiation—such as flame-retardant, anti-corrosion, and eco-friendly formulations—serves as a key competitive factor. End-user industries are increasingly demanding customized solutions, with a focus on durability, safety, and environmental compliance.
